Sure, the long USB cable will take care of the issue. So, what makes the Cable Matters HDMI to DisplayPort adapter stand out? For one, the USB power cable is 3-feet long and gives you enough flexibility to route it as per your preference. That said, the cable is uni-directional and won’t work as a DisplayPort to HDMI converter. Another plus is that the connectors are gold plated top prevent tarnishing and oxidation in the long run. However, if you are willing to bring down the resolution a notch, the adapter will let you run FHD content up to 120Hz. The QGeeM adapter supports a maximum resolution of 3840×2160 pixels, which is limited at 30Hz refresh rate. The cable measures just 6-inches in length, and if you have an extended monitor setup, you might need a longer DisplayPort cable to connect the two. The adapter is lightweight, which is a big plus. As noted earlier, the USB-A head is used to supply power to the whole setup. It has a simple arrangement wherein the USB-A port and the HDMI head connect to your laptop and the DP port hooks to the monitor via a compatible DisplayPort cable. If you want your adapter to handle 4K content, you might want to check out the HDMI to DP adapter by QGeeM. ![]()
